After everybody gathered on the couch, it was time for Julie to tell them all about this sordid little twist. Based on their personality testing and interviews, each of them have been matched up with their soul mate and that person is in the house. They will be playing the game, along with their soulmate, as couples -- competing as couples, winning HOH as couples, nominating and evicting as couples, evicted as couples, and even sleeping as couples. Rut roh!

Are you ready to find out who the couples are? Julie told them that after they're called out they must go claim their bed and stay in it until everybody has been paired up. The couples are: Alex and Amanda; James and Chelsia; Natalie and Matt (they chose the bed next to Alex/Amanda in Jessica/Eric's old bedroom); Jen and Parker (no Ryan for her!!!); Joshuah and Neil (the gay duo); and Jacob and Sharon (the exes are paired together!). Bad news though -- no more beds are left. The final pairs will have to sleep together in sleeping bags. Hehehe.

The name of the competition was "Falling For You". Each of the pairs would first have to decide who would be suspended in the air over a bed with rose petals and who would be being held in their arms. Then it was just a matter of who could hang on the longest. If they fell, they were eliminated. And go!

It certainly didn't take long for bitchy Sheila to drop out. She said she couldn't stand being close to Adam. What a loser. Does she not realize they have to play as a team??? Talk about being as dumb as a pile of rocks. The second team out was Joshuah and Neil and then Amanda and Alex. After Sharon and Jacob were eliminated after 34 minutes and 19 seconds, Julie told them there was a little surprise. See those heart pillows on the bed below them? That little pillow could be worth $10,000 if a pair could manage to snag it while not falling to the bed.

Matt and Natalie decide to not even try for the heart pillow. That's not stopping the rest of them though. Jen was the first to get her "heart". Allison tried, didn't get it, and then fell to the bed. Chelsia manages to get her pillow but she just couldn't hold on to James. She drops to the bed. It was then down to two couples: Jen & Parker and Matt & Natalie. Parker & Jen really wanted the $10,000 so they promised Matt & Natalie they'd be safe if they would drop. Drop they did and Parker & Jen are our new, I mean first, Power Couple. And oh yeah, they're also the winners of $10,000.

Julie ominously told them they'd only have a matter of hours to make their decision. Decision about what you might ask. I forgot to mention that didn't I? They will be deciding which couple will go home. Just them. Nobody else. It's up to them. We'll find out who they chose tomorrow night at 8:00 PM ET. One couple will indeed be going home.
